前言: 有些时候,应用需要在开机时就自动运行,例如某个自动从网上更新内容的后台service。怎样实现开机自动运行的应用?在撰写本文时,联想到高焕堂先生以“Don't call me, I'll call you back!”总结Android框架,真是说到点子上了。理解这句话的含义,许多有关And ...
分类:
移动开发 时间:
2017-04-14 14:11:22
阅读次数:
321
http://www.jianshu.com/p/1013a366cc72 前言 基础知识。 1.Android广播分为两个方面:广播发送者和广播接收者,通常情况下,BroadcastReceiver指的就是广播接收者(广播接收器)。广播可以跨进程甚至跨App直接通信。 2.你的APP可以接收广播( ...
分类:
移动开发 时间:
2017-04-14 00:06:27
阅读次数:
365
清单文件中定义: MyBroadcastReceiver MainActivity ...
分类:
移动开发 时间:
2017-04-06 20:10:46
阅读次数:
165
在Android系统中,BroadcastReceiver的设计初衷就是从全局考虑的,可以方便应用程序和系统、应用程序之间、应用程序内的通信,所以对单个应用程序而言BroadcastReceiver是存在安全性问题的,相应问题及解决如下: 1、当应用程序发送某个广播时系统会将发送的Intent与系统 ...
分类:
移动开发 时间:
2017-03-25 23:24:48
阅读次数:
239
广播的概念: Android中,系统会产生某一个事件时发送广播,应用程序使用广播接受者接收这个广播,就知道系统产生了什么事件。Android系统在运行的过程中,会产生很多事件,比如:开机、电量改变、收发短信、拨打电话、屏幕解锁等。 IP拨号器:接收拨打电话的广播 布局文件: 1 <?xml vers ...
分类:
其他好文 时间:
2017-03-23 21:30:04
阅读次数:
272
Android四大基本组件分别是Activity,Service服务,Content Provider内容提供者,BroadcastReceiver广播接收器。 一:了解四大基本组件 Activity : 应用程序中,一个Activity通常就是一个单独的屏幕,它上面可以显示一些控件也可以监听并处理 ...
分类:
移动开发 时间:
2017-03-19 02:13:07
阅读次数:
218
广播接收者案例_ip拨号器 (1)定义一个类继承BroadCastReceiver public class OutGoingCallReceiver extends BroadcastReceiver { //当接收到外拨电话的事件的时候回执行这个方法 @Override public void ...
分类:
其他好文 时间:
2017-03-02 17:22:48
阅读次数:
197
1、接收广播 创建一个类,继承BroadcastReceiver,复写其中的onReceive()方法 在AndroidManifest.xml文件中注册该BroadcastReceiver 设置完成之后如果有符合条件的广播发送出来,系统会自动生成一个对应的BroadcastReceiver对象,然... ...
分类:
移动开发 时间:
2017-02-23 18:13:20
阅读次数:
178
package com.example.start; import android.content.BroadcastReceiver; import android.content.Context; import android.content.Intent; public class Start... ...
分类:
其他好文 时间:
2017-02-19 17:03:29
阅读次数:
139
是一个最终的接收者 package com.example.ip; import android.content.BroadcastReceiver; import android.content.Context; import android.content.Intent; public clas... ...
分类:
其他好文 时间:
2017-02-19 16:50:44
阅读次数:
163